This commit is contained in:
laodaming 2023-08-29 11:34:02 +08:00
parent 770e410116
commit cc6e2d1ce0

View File

@ -186,15 +186,6 @@ func (w *wsConnectItem) consumeRenderCache(data []byte) {
logx.Info("合成刀版图成功,合成刀版图数据:", combineReq, ",logo图片:", renderImageData.RenderData.Logo, " 刀版图:", *res.ResourceUrl)
//获取唯一id
taskId := w.genRenderTaskId(renderImageData, model3dInfo, productTemplate, element)
//记录刀版图合成消耗时间跟上传刀版图时间
w.modifyRenderTaskProperty(renderImageControlChanItem{
option: 2,
taskId: taskId,
taskProperty: renderTask{
combineTakesTime: res.DiffTimeLogoCombine,
uploadCombineImageTakesTime: res.DiffTimeUploadFile,
},
})
//查询有没有缓存的资源,有就返回######################
resource, err := w.logic.svcCtx.AllModels.FsResource.FindOneById(w.logic.ctx, taskId)
if err != nil {
@ -227,12 +218,14 @@ func (w *wsConnectItem) consumeRenderCache(data []byte) {
taskId: taskId,
renderId: renderImageData.RenderId,
})
//记录刀版图
//记录刀版图合成消耗时间跟上传刀版图时间以及刀版图
w.modifyRenderTaskProperty(renderImageControlChanItem{
option: 2,
taskId: taskId,
taskProperty: renderTask{
combineImage: combineImage,
combineTakesTime: res.DiffTimeLogoCombine,
uploadCombineImageTakesTime: res.DiffTimeUploadFile,
combineImage: combineImage,
},
})
//组装数据
@ -476,7 +469,7 @@ func (w *wsConnectItem) operationRenderTask() {
renderId: data.renderId,
}
case 2: //修改(耗时)属性
case 2: //修改任务属性
if taskData, ok := w.extendRenderProperty.renderImageTask[data.taskId]; ok {
//合图耗时
if data.taskProperty.combineTakesTime != 0 {